Driven by the mission to democratize education, Paper is the largest provider of educational support, supporting millions of students through partnerships with thousands of school districts.

Paper helps deliver true educational equity through their category leading Educational Support System (ESS) that offers virtual access to 24/7 tutors and essay reviewers.

Founded in 2014, Paper philosophically believes that all students should be given the tools and resources to reach their academic potential, independent of socio-economic status, geography, language or other barriers.

We are headquartered in Montreal, Quebec with remote employees across the US and Canada.

Paper is proud to have been named by GSV as one of the most transformational growth companies in digital learning.

Paper is looking to hire a Learning Manager, Sales to join our Sales Educational Leadership team. Members of Paper's educational team must be both organized and research-driven in their approach to training programs and development.

The Learning Manager, Sales will help create Sales specific trainings, and will be responsible for assisting in delivering training initiatives and empowering the Sales team.

The ultimate goal is to produce valuable learnings and certification programs that will benefit all Paper employees.


_ This position can be located in any geography in North America._

Responsibilities:


  • Works Directly with the Director of Educational Leadership to research design and implement training programs across all sales teams.
  • Maps out training plans and schedules and ensures flawless execution of training sessions.
  • Establishes workflows SOPs and templates for training development projects.
  • Designs and develops internal training certification programs.
  • Ensures that processes are understood and applied effectively across the teams.
  • Uses feedback from need analyses to evaluate successes and training opportunities to continuously refine programs to achieve greater effectiveness and efficiencies in sales.
  • Proposes new training that is in line with the strategy provided by sales teams and their teamspecific needs based on the latest trends and best practices.
  • Identifies and analyzes training needs
  • Collaborates across multiple departments on L&D initiatives.
  • Assists in measuring the effectiveness and efficiencies of training programs and continue to evolve training initiatives that align with Paper's strategic priorities.
  • Delivers trainings to internal teams.
  • Overseeing and reviewing the creation of supporting materials (audiovideo, roleplays, takehome materials, etc.).
  • Management of a team to support the development of other training needs.
  • Manages the Learning Management System (LMS).
  • Assist Director of Educational Leadership with Project Management development and tracking.
  • Assists in designing and delivering assessment & certification programs.
  • Crossdepartmental consultation on best practices related to learning strategy and initiatives.
  • Leverages nextgeneration sales productivity tools to gain insights on best practices and ensure such practices are adopted across the teams and make the expected impact.
  • Organizes and participates in feedback sessions, survey development and data collection.
  • Crossdepartmental consultation on best practices related to learning strategy and initiatives.
